What Inspiring Journey Led to the Creation of Xero Shoes?

Established in 2009, Xero Shoes arose from a profound commitment to natural running and foot health. The brand was founded with the vision of providing a superior alternative to conventional shoes that frequently hinder natural foot function. Founders Steven Sashen and Lena Phoenix drew inspiration from the rising barefoot running movement, which gained momentum following the publication of Christopher McDougall’s influential book, “Born to Run.” This seminal work spotlighted the benefits of barefoot running and the health concerns associated with modern running shoes.

As Xero Shoes evolved, the brand committed itself to developing footwear that enhances, rather than restricts, natural biomechanics. Their diverse product range, which includes sandals and closed shoes, caters to a wide variety of running styles and personal preferences. This dedication has propelled Xero Shoes to popularity among runners worldwide, establishing the brand as a leader in the minimalist running shoe market while advocating for a healthier lifestyle through natural movement.

What Practical Steps Should You Take to Transition Smoothly to Xero Shoes?

Transitioning to Xero Shoes requires a deliberate strategy to ensure a seamless adjustment period. Here’s a detailed step-by-step guide for runners eager to make the switch:

  • Start with brief wear durations: Begin your journey by wearing Xero Shoes for short intervals to allow your feet to acclimatise.
  • Gradually increase wear time: Slowly extend the duration spent in Xero Shoes, ensuring your feet adjust comfortably without excessive strain.
  • Incorporate short runs: Initiate brief runs in Xero Shoes, concentrating on maintaining a natural gait.
  • Prioritise form adjustments: Focus on your running form; aim for a midfoot strike instead of a heel strike.
  • Listen to your body: Be mindful of any discomfort or pain, and adapt your transition plan as necessary.
  • Consult professionals: If unsure, seek guidance from a running coach or physical therapist experienced in minimalist footwear.

By following these steps, runners can gradually acclimatise to the unique feel and mechanics of Xero Shoes, ultimately leading to a more enjoyable and productive running experience.

What Insights Do Experts Offer Regarding the Impact of Xero Shoes on Running Form?

Xero Shoes significantly influence running biomechanics by promoting a natural running style. Traditional running shoes often encourage heel striking, which can lead to various injuries due to unnatural forces exerted on the joints. Conversely, Xero Shoes advocate for a midfoot or forefoot strike, which aids in distributing impact more evenly across the foot.

Research demonstrates that runners utilising minimalist shoes like Xero Shoes typically adopt a more efficient running form. This involves shorter strides, a higher cadence, and reduced vertical oscillation, all contributing to lower energy expenditure. The flexible sole of Xero Shoes enables the foot to utilise its natural mechanics, thereby enhancing the efficiency of each stride.

As runners adapt to Xero Shoes, they may notice changes in their gait and posture. Initially, this might result in some discomfort as the body adjusts. However, over time, many find that their improved form translates into enhanced speed and endurance. This transformation in biomechanics, coupled with increased foot strength, positions runners for long-term success while minimising injury risks.
